Job Description

The Technical Product Owner is responsible for driving solution definitions that support business ideas and product
concepts at a team and program level through gathering and translating testable requirements into an application
software solutions. The Business Analyst has deep domain knowledge and strong experience in collaborating with
a diverse team including product managers, software developers, testers, and teams such as Client Services,
Operations, Clinical, Data Science, and Marketing.

Principal Responsibilities and Essential Duties:
Conduct interviews and requirement workshops with a cross-discipline team to elicit understanding of
business needs
Collaborate with key stakeholders and the development team to drive a solution that meets the program
level objectives and vision
Collaborate directly with Product, Business, and development teams in the creation and maintenance of
requirements (Features and User Stories)
Refinement of program backlog and preparation/readiness for Program Increment Planning
Prioritize and maintain the team backlog
Acceptance of user stories completed at the end of each iteration/sprint

Requirements:
Excellent verbal, communication, and interpersonal skills; is a team player
Very strong written skills showing the ability to convey functional details accurately in a well-structured
and precise manner that describe end user problems and solutions
Proven problem-solving skills, is logical and analytical
Experience with systems modeling, user interface design, and prototyping, decision trees, data flow
Solid experience in Scrum Agile development or Scaled Agile Framework; Jira experience desired
Ability to learn the healthcare domain quickly (prior healthcare experience desired)
Expert use of analysis, documentation, and presentation tools, such as Microsoft Word, Excel,
PowerPoint, Visio, JIRA, etc.
Bachelor's degree in a related field or significant equivalent work experience (Medical Bill Review; Group
Health or P& C Medical.)
Strong business analysis experience. 6-8 years minimum.
